Increasing Identification Requirements in Space‑Critical Semiconductor Fabs

With the introduction of the RFID Reader LF‑134‑SER‑MINI, Fabmatics addresses the ongoing miniaturization trends in semiconductor manufacturing. In AGVs, AMRs, OHT systems, and load ports, available installation space and standardized interfaces are becoming increasingly limited. At the same time, requirements for reliable identification and traceability continue to grow in automated production environments. The new reader was developed specifically to meet these boundary conditions.

Technical Design for Reliable 134.2 kHz Identification in Minimal Space

The ultra‑compact LF RFID reader operates in the LF frequency range at 134.2 kHz and supports ISO 11784/785‑compliant HDX and FSK transponders as well as TIRIS‑compatible read/write transponders. With dimensions of 71 × 60.4 × 20.8 mm (2.795 × 2.378 × 0.819 in), the device is approximately five times smaller than conventional serial LF readers.

The serial RS232 interface enables direct connection to production equipment and automation systems. A robust aluminum housing ensures mechanical stability in the industrial fab environment. For installation and maintenance, an integrated test button allows quick on-site functional testing of the reader.

 

Integration into Existing Semiconductor Tools and Retrofit Automation Environments

For semiconductor fabs that need to equip existing tools with RFID identification, the RFID Reader LF 134 SER MINI significantly reduces integration effort. Its minimal footprint simplifies installation in existing equipment, AGVs, or OHT systems without major mechanical modifications. At the same time, compatibility with established LF infrastructures is maintained, enabling gradual automation upgrades.
